Changes to permitted uses of creosote and creosote treated wood under BPR

Date published: 16 November 2022

Topics: Biocides,  Chemicals

Due to changes to EU Biocidal Products Regulations (BPR) the permitted uses for Creosote and Creosote treated wood will be changing in 2023.

NI Biocidal Products Information - picture

Creosote has been renewed as a biocidal product for use as a wood preservative. Conditions of use have been placed on the use of creosote and restrictions have been placed on what uses are permitted for creosote treated wood.
